People forget that dogs and cats are very olfactive animals. The vet is a place that is packed with other dog smells, especially smells that emanate from animals under stress or suffering. So any dog that arrives at a vet is bombarded by the smells of other scared dogs. And cats are even more stressed, as they sense the smell of their "sworn enemy". And thus you have a vicious cycle.
